Celebrating local heroes in National Volunteer's Week

01 June 2021

During this year's National Volunteer's Week we're celebrating individuals and groups who have given their time to help others in their local community during the pandemic.

We have already heard many stories of kindness, creativity and hope, but there is still time to submit stories and details of people you think deserve to be one of our Local Heroes, the closing date for nominations is June 1.

Acts of kindness such as providing essential supplies for those shielding or self-isolating, keeping open spaces accessible for others or checking in on somebody living on their own have continued to make a huge difference to peoples lives. There has never been a more important time to take care of the health and wellbeing of our community which is why we want to recognise those that have and are contributing to that.

To help celebrate these amazing heroes our Arts and Culture team worked with local artists to create this touching video tribute. Poetry collective ‘Ghost River’ were commissioned to write a poem based on the nominees, which was then recorded by performer Anna Carr and animated by Corinne Pollock. To make it extra special, we also included additional voices from members of the Eastleigh community – including some of those who nominated someone to be a hero.
